Born in Edwardsville,
Built on Dough

It all started in 1985 when Dewey Hargrove opened a tiny 12-seat pizzeria on Vandalia Street with one wood-fired oven, a handful of local farmers as suppliers, and an obsession with getting the crust exactly right. His philosophy was simple: use the best ingredients, never rush the dough, and treat every customer like family.

What began as a neighborhood spot quickly became the heart of Edwardsville's food scene. Families, college students, and regulars from across Madison County made Dewey's their tradition. Today, led by his daughter Claire Hargrove, the same recipes and values that defined day one continue to guide every pie that comes out of our kitchen.

We still source our tomatoes from local Illinois farms, hand-stretch every crust, and bake in stone ovens that have been part of this building for over 35 years. Some things are worth keeping exactly as they are.

Our History

Four decades of dough, community, and bold flavors — here's how we got here.

1985

The First Oven Fires Up

Dewey Hargrove opens the original 12-seat pizzeria at 112 E Vandalia Street with two employees, one stone oven, and a dream of making Edwardsville's finest pizza. The first weekend sells out completely.

1992

Expansion & Recognition

After seven straight years of sold-out nights, Dewey's expands to a 60-seat dining room and adds a second stone oven. The Edwardsville Intelligencer names us "Best Local Restaurant" for the first of many times.

2001

A Second Generation Joins

Claire Hargrove, Dewey's daughter and a culinary school graduate, joins the kitchen team, bringing fresh techniques and a passion for seasonal menus while honoring her father's original recipes.

2010

Farm-to-Table Commitment

We formalize partnerships with seven local Illinois farms, guaranteeing 100% locally sourced produce and meats. Our new seasonal menu rotates every three months to reflect what's freshest from our partners.

2018

Claire Takes the Helm

Dewey passes ownership to Claire, who steers the restaurant into a new era — launching online ordering, expanding catering services, and introducing the fan-favorite Signature Series pies that quickly become bestsellers.

2024

Still Going Strong

Nearly 40 years on, Dewey's Pizza serves over 500 guests a week and ships specialty ingredients across Illinois. We're as committed to bold, honest pizza today as we were on day one — and we're just getting started.
